hummm any suggestion on fork?? I ll ride a light downhill
totem air has problem?? humm what about lyric?? its so light lol
with a bullit weight shouldn't be a consern. the lyrik is 165mm and you should get at least 180mm
o.. so which one has the best performance on 180mm?
totem coil, 2007 marz 66 or earlier (08 were shit), domain 318 if you are on a budget. but for double crowns its pretty much the fox 40 is the best, then 888, boxxer, or even the manitou travis triple's from 07 or 06 were killer i hear

what about Boxxer WC?
boxxers are very good race forks, but aren't the best for freeride drops/jumps/hucks. a kno a local kid who freerides and has to service his boxxer wc a bunch. but they are killer forks and can't go wrong there. just for freeride i would say totem coil of you are watching you weight. it weighs 6 pounds, and is better than most dual crowns
